Tin at room temperature, in the air is not oxidized, strong heat, will become tin dioxide. Tin dioxide is a white powder that is insoluble in water and can be used in enamel, white glaze and opalescent glass. Since 1970, people have used it to prevent air pollution, car exhaust often contains toxic carbon monoxide gas, but catalyzed by tin dioxide, at 300℃, can be mostly converted to carbon dioxide.
Tin and chlorine can form two compounds: tin dichloride, also known as stannous chloride, has a strong reducing capacity, industrial often use stannous chloride to reduce other metals, is one of the chemical commonly used reducing agents.
